Achieving peak engine performance is a multifaceted endeavor involving a range here of techniques aimed at increasing efficiency and power output. A crucial aspect involves meticulous care routines, encompassing regular oil changes, air filter replacements, and spark plug inspections. These procedures promote optimal engine lubrication, air intake, and combustion, contributing to overall performance gains. Additionally, tuning the engine's electronic control unit (ECU) can yield notable improvements by adjusting parameters such as ignition timing and fuel injection. Advanced techniques like porting and polishing cylinder heads can increase airflow within the engine, leading to substantial horsepower gains. Implementing a high-performance exhaust system can also minimize backpressure, allowing for more efficient exhaust gas expulsion and yielding enhanced power delivery.

Keeping Your Transmission Running Smoothly

Regular maintenance of your transmission is critical for ensuring peak efficiency . A well-maintained transmission will function smoothly, providing you with a more comfortable driving experience and preventing costly repairs down the road.

Consider these some key recommendations for keeping your transmission in top form:

* frequently examine your transmission fluid level and consistency.

* Swap your transmission fluid according to the manufacturer's suggestions.

* Operate your vehicle smoothly, avoiding hard acceleration.

By following these simple recommendations, you can help enhance the lifespan of your transmission and enjoy years of trouble-free driving.

Understanding the Synergy Between Engines, Transmissions, and Frames

The harmonious performance of a vehicle hinges on the intricate synergy between its core elements: the engine, transmission, and frame. Each plays a crucial role, working in tandem to achieve optimal mobility. The robust frame provides the foundation upon which the other assemblies are secured, ensuring stability and strength. The engine, the powerhouse of propulsion, delivers power that is then relayed to the wheels via the transmission. This sophisticated system of gears and shafts allows for smooth transitions in speed and torque, adjusting to the driver's needs. Understanding this interplay is essential for appreciating the overall performance and longevity of a vehicle.

Exploring the Basics: Advanced Fork Suspension Systems

For avid cyclists seeking to maximize their ride experience, understanding the nuances of advanced fork suspension systems is crucial. Moving beyond the fundamental principles of compression and rebound damping, these sophisticated designs leverage intricate technologies like air chambers, progressive spring rates, and dynamic damping mechanisms to deliver unparalleled control and comfort. A discerning rider can fine-tune their fork's performance through configurable settings, tailoring it to specific riding styles and terrain conditions.

  • Additionally, advanced forks often incorporate innovative features like lockout modes for efficient climbing and bottom-out protection to ensure a smooth ride even on the roughest trails.
  • Consequently, these complex systems demand meticulous upkeep to ensure optimal function and longevity.
